A structural active-object systems (SAOS) is a, transition-based object-oriented system consisting of a collection of interacting structural active objects (SAOs), which can be structurally and hierarchically composed from their component SAOs. CREEDA (Crop Rotation Economic and Environmental Impact Decision Aid) is a Windows application for assessing economic and environmental impacts of agricultural activities. In implementing it, we extended the ProCosts database and incorporated the RUSLE (Revised Universal Soil-Loss Equation) application and the SCI (Soil Conditioning Index) application as COM components. Existing graphics systems are too large for students to study in an introductory computer graphics course. We have implemented a lightweight, object-oriented graphics system called OGS for instruction. OGS is written in Java. In this paper, we describe a software mechanism, a software channel, that allows a group of distributed objects to communicate with each other automatically once they are connected to it. A Kalman filter was developed to recover information on short period variations of ocean circulation from the satellite altimeter signals for the North Pacific Ocean. The SAOS Road Network Simulator (SARNS) is a graphical simulation program for transportation planning, implemented using the structural active-object system (SAOS) approach. We have developed a framework for Web-based GIS/database applications which allow users to insert, update, delete, and query data with a map interface displayed by Web browsers. Web-Site Generator 3 (WebSiteGen3) is a rapid application development (RAD) tool that generates ASP.NET forms to insert, query, update and delete data stored in the user tables in a SQL Server 2000 database. Generative programming is a paradigm that seeks to automate the manufacture of software products the same way other industries automated the manufacture of consumer, electric, and mechanical products. WEPP (Water Erosion Prediction Project) is a stand-alone Windows application for predicting water erosion from overland flow on a hillslope.
